Strategic Font Pairing for Better Readability

No font exists in isolation. The true test of any display font is how well it plays with others. In my experience, Éco Sans Pro Family excels when paired with traditional serif fonts for body copy. The geometric clarity of the sans serif header creates a beautiful tension with the organic, humanist curves of a classic serif. This combination guides the eye naturally from the headline to the long-form content.

For a course PDF I designed, I paired Éco Sans Pro with a highly readable serif for the main text. The headers stood out clearly, acting as signposts through the material, while the body text remained comfortable for extended reading sessions. Alternatively, for a more minimalist aesthetic, pairing it with another clean sans serif font for captions and navigation can create a cohesive, monolithic look that feels very modern. The key is to ensure sufficient contrast in weight and style to maintain a clear visual hierarchy.

Technical Considerations and Licensing

Before committing to any commercial font, it is vital to check the technical specifications. Éco Sans Pro Family comes with a range of styles and weights, offering the flexibility needed for diverse design assets. I recommend checking for included alternates and ligatures, which can add subtle custom touches to logo design and packaging design. Multilingual support is also a key feature for publishers aiming for a global audience, ensuring that special characters render correctly across different languages.

File formats matter too. Ensure you have the correct web fonts for online use and OTF or TTF files for print materials like worksheets and editorial layouts. Always review the commercial font licensing terms. Whether you are creating paid newsletters, client publications, or digital downloads, understanding the usage rights protects your business and respects the type designer’s work.
